Sleeping Bags
Getting the whole family resting easily is necessary when outdoor camping. A good-fitting, comfortable sleeping bag is essential to guaranteeing everyone remains cozy and comfy throughout the night.

Sleeping bags are readily available for grownups and youngsters, in both short and high dimensions. Consider a resting bag lining, which can add extra heat and wick away moisture, depending upon the weather you are camping in.

Blankets
Whether sitting at the base of a hill or bankside a squealing brook, blankets are an essential for family members outdoor camping. Search for a versatile covering that is lightweight and simple to wash.

A good covering can be used as a resting bag lining, outing blanket or perhaps tarpaulin. Choose artificial fill over cotton, which has a tendency to absorb dampness and end up being hefty swiftly.

Sleeping Pads
Resting pads are necessary to obtain a good night's rest. They keep you cozy by avoiding warm loss from your body to the ground, and they cushion your resting area so you don't awaken sore or tight.

Pads can be found in all shapes and sizes. Some are obscenely cumbersome, while others pack down smaller sized than a rain jacket. Consider your designated use and warmth ranking (R-value) when choosing a pad.

Cushions
Sleeping comfortably is important to the outdoor camping experience, specifically with kids. These camping pillows are lightweight and dirt-resistant to help you get a good night's rest.

Stuff sack cushions are lighter and smaller than blow up versions, yet they require willful packing to accomplish a comfy degree of suppleness. They also don't have as lots of modification attributes as blow up or hybrid alternatives.

Cooking Oils
If you're planning on food preparation while outdoor camping, you ought to load the appropriate cooking oils. Oils with high smoke factors work best for frying, searing and various other high-heat cooking techniques while those with low smoke points (like walnut and flaxseed oils) benefit salad dressings or a drizzle to add flavor to chilly recipes. Also consider dietary restrictions and choices of your campers.

Pots & Pans
There are camping pots and pans offered that have actually been made for family campers. These normally can be found in a set that includes plates, mugs, bowls and utensils that nest within each other and are constructed to withstand a rough adventure in the trunk and campsite.

Search for cookware that's simple to tidy. One-pot dishes streamline clean-up glamping ideas and conserve room in your camping gear.
